Many clients today prefer self-service. 🤖✨
They expect quick answers to their queries, detailed information at their fingertips, and tools to perform tasks independently—such as ordering, scheduling, tracking, or troubleshooting.
Most businesses know that.
Fact check: 53% believe their clients are highly satisfied with their self-service offerings.
But guess what? The average self-service success rate today is just 14%.
That’s because most clients find self-service systems too rigid to deal with the complexities of their issues. In 43% of cases, they don’t find content relevant to their queries.
This is where a well-designed client dashboard can transform the game. In this blog, we’ll dive into everything you need to know about creating client dashboards that deliver real value.
Let’s get started. ✅
What Is a Client Dashboard?
A client dashboard is a personalized digital workspace that enables clients to engage with your business in real time. It provides centralized access to essential resources, such as knowledge bases, project timelines, KPIs, and custom reports, pulling together data from various sources. 📊
Integrated with a comprehensive tech stack, including paid or free project management software, BI platforms, CRM systems, and communication tools, the client dashboard facilitates smooth collaboration across your business ecosystem.
This transparency keeps clients informed on project progress, strengthening relationships by ensuring no critical details are overlooked. The dashboard also boosts resource efficiency by centralizing relevant data and automating updates.
Benefits of Building a Client Dashboard
You might think, “All of this sounds great, but can’t we just stick to email and phone to connect with clients?” Sure, you can. But that’s not going to work if you want to scale your operations efficiently. Building a client dashboard has its perks. You get to:
1. Manage relationships with multiple stakeholders
What if your customer success agents must answer questions from 10 or more stakeholders from each client account?
Isn’t that exhausting in the long run?
When all interested parties have access to the same handy portal with every piece of information available to them, client management becomes much easier and more impactful.
2. Help clients avoid costly mistakes
If your clients are in regulated sectors like healthcare, banking, or manufacturing, offering a dashboard with built-in compliance features is a game-changer. It can help them stay aligned with industry standards, save time and money, and avoid legal headaches.
3. Showcase the value you provide
Let’s say you’re a marketing agency.
You can embed data visualizations in your client’s dashboard, displaying specific metrics like website bounce rate, keyword rankings, and organic CTR. That way, clients can instantly see how your efforts impact their SEO every time they log in.
The more beneficial it is to work with you, the more likely they’ll want to stay. And given that a mere 5% increase in customer renewals can generate more than a 25% increase in profit for you (it’s still true in 2024), creating a client dashboard is a no-brainer.
4. Stand out from competition
Not all businesses offer client dashboards. But the great thing is they’re helpful for any industry.
For instance, as a financial advisor, you could create a dashboard for your clients to track their investments. You can encourage them to pay a premium for this added convenience.
This way, not only will your current clients stick with you, but you’ll also attract new ones who want better control over their new and historical data.
5. Discover innovation opportunities
Over time, the engagement analytics built into your client portal software will give you incredible insights into what you need to offer, improve, or remove from your offerings.
📌 For example, your SaaS clients might want AI-driven tools or custom branding options (like adding their logo) in your product. You can, therefore, innovate quickly based on their feedback and launch solutions before anyone in your industry even thinks about it.
What to Include in a Client Dashboard?
The whole point of designing a dashboard for your clients is to give them all the information they need without asking for it.
Here’s a suite of all the features it should typically offer:
- Contract and agreement tracking: Easy access to review, modify, or digitally sign contracts and agreements
- Document collaboration center: A hub for drafting, sharing, and editing proposals, professional reports, or design files
- Security and access control: Sensitive data protection through multi-factor authentication (MFA), role-based access control (RBAC), and data encryption
- Communication functionalities: Simplified correspondence with chat, message boards, and email integration
- Event or meeting scheduler: A built-in calendar tool to set appointments, deadlines, and meetings
- Project status overview: Instant visibility into key task milestones, due dates, and deliverable progress
- User-friendly interface: Intuitive design with clear labeling and organized menu structures
- Performance analytics: A snapshot of metrics and KPIs offering insights into overall business performance
- Training library: A repository of how-to guides, FAQs, and video tutorials to support client education and onboarding
How to Create a Client Dashboard
Building a dashboard may seem overwhelming, especially if it’s your first time. The best approach is to step back and start from the basics. Let’s break it down.
1. Define your objectives
Before you do anything, think about why you want to build a dashboard for your clients.
What problems do you want to solve for them?
Do they need a way to track projects in real time? Is their pain point organizing all the documents and invoices they receive?
Or do you just want to minimize the strain on your teams when managing clients?
Whatever it is, first ask your clients.
Meet with them, whether in person or virtually, or share an open-ended survey using customer feedback tools. Listen to their thoughts, concerns, and ideas, and compile them neatly in ClickUp Docs.
With features like nested pages, styling options, and templates, you can build a centralized document that captures the “why” and the “how” of your dashboard project.
You can collaborate with your team in real time within these Docs—tagging them, assigning specific action items, and even converting feedback into trackable Tasks.
In addition, ClickUp’s Docs Hub makes it easy to keep all client-specific resources accessible, verified, and searchable so that any team member can quickly locate project-critical information.
💡Pro Tip: You can also have discussions internally to understand the most common queries existing clients often have. This information will shape your dashboard and make it more useful from day one.
2. Define client KPIs
The data gathered in the first step will help you identify relevant KPIs to track in the dashboard.
📌 For example, if you build eCommerce websites for your clients, they’d be interested to gauge the effectiveness of your service and how it impacts their outcomes, from site speed to security measures.
In this case, their key metrics would be page load times, uptime reliability, traffic conversions, and cart abandonment rates. Providing anything else that doesn’t align closely with their business strategy would be a waste.
ClickUp Goals, for example, can be a valuable addition to your dashboard creation process.
Within the platform, you can create measurable goals specific to each client’s needs and break them down into targets, including numerical counts, monetary values, task completions, or binary (true/false) options.
You can also create folders within the platform to track KPIs by categories like sprint cycles, OKRs, weekly scorecards, and any essential goals in one place.
3. Design the layout and user interface
When designing the dashboard experience, prioritize the client’s perspective. Your main goal should be functionality and ease of navigation. You don’t want your clients to hunt for information—they want clarity and simplicity.
Therefore, think about their workflow and ask yourself questions like:
- What’s the first thing they want to see when they log in?
- How can the interface be best ensured to be intuitive for new users?
- What extent of customization do they expect in terms of layout, widgets, or data visualization options?
- Are there any accessibility features (e.g., keyboard navigation, single-screen reader compatibility, or text-to-speech) that should be considered?
As a sales enablement platform, imagine providing clients with a portal that displays metrics in prominent areas—at the top or in a section marked as “high priority.”
Group related metrics logically to improve usability.
For example, data related to customer interactions (e.g., number of follow-ups or response time) can be in one section. At the same time, sales performance metrics (e.g., deals won, pipeline growth, and revenue forecasts) can be grouped separately.
Such structured sales CRM reporting enables your clients to interpret their data at a glance without information overload.
ClickUp Dashboards particularly offer customizable layouts that allow you to design an interface focused on client needs. Using widgets as building blocks, you can add charts, task lists, and status indicators to display relevant information prominently.
For example, suppose clients need quick visibility into project timelines.
In that case, you can include widgets for task deadlines, Gantt charts, or workload views, ensuring that important metrics are always easy to find. ClickUp also supports drag-and-drop functionality for widgets, so you can adjust and refine the layout to suit your clients’ preferences, creating an intuitive interface.
Want to show your clients how you’re accelerating software delivery with specific reporting mechanisms, such as burn up/burn down chart and sprint velocity? Build a Sprint Dashboard with ease on ClickUp. There’s a template for every industry or scope of work.
In addition, color-code sections and grouping options to make data more accessible and visually appealing.
Finally, ClickUp Brain takes your dashboards to the next level by providing instant answers to your questions. Ask AI anything, and it will search across all dashboards in your Workspace, helping you surface critical insights without needing to dig for data manually.
💡 Pro Tip: Use charts, graphs, and visual indicators like progress bars to present complex data. Incorporate dropdowns or tabs to offer deeper insights on demand while keeping the interface clean. Finally, design a layout that adapts fluidly to any screen size, whether viewed on desktops, tablets, or mobile devices.
4. Integrate key tools and services
The value of a client dashboard is directly tied to the accuracy and freshness of the data it displays.
This is why you’ll need to integrate it with their existing tech stack, from visual project management tools, CRMs, and accounting software, so the dashboard gets populated from a wide range of data sources.
For example, a dashboard for a service-based client business might display invoicing data from QuickBooks, web traffic metrics from Google Search Console, and customer satisfaction scores from HubSpot.
ClickUp CRM offers integrations with many tools that enhance data accuracy and connectivity.
For example, you can integrate it with Asana or Jira to centralize project updates and milestones in one dashboard. For productivity tracking, you can opt for Slack, Google Workspace, and Microsoft Teams to streamline communication without switching apps.
💡Pro Tip: By integrating APIs and real-time data, you can add alerts or notifications that trigger when certain thresholds are met (e.g., resource utilization drops below a specific number or a critical scheduling error occurs).
5. Prioritize security
Recent years have shown the devastating effects that insufficient security measures can have on businesses.
For instance, in 2024, a major vulnerability in a content management system used by Hathway exposed the sensitive KYC details such as names, addresses, phone numbers, and email IDs of over 4 million customers, leading to expensive damages and severe reputational harm.
This is a stark reminder that a client dashboard can also be a point of entry for malicious actors if not properly protected. Even something as simple as a weak password policy can leave your system vulnerable.
That’s why security features like multi-factor authentication (MFA), role-based access control (RBAC), and data encryption should be a non-negotiable component of your client dashboard.
Sure, you can invite any client into ClickUp as a guest and share the dashboard with them so they can view project updates and collaborate in one place. However, maintaining security is an important part of this process.
You can organize individual client accounts with a scalable hierarchy of Folders and Lists and set granular permissions to control who sees what—including people from your team and external stakeholders.
💡 Pro Tip: Regularly update your security protocols so that user permissions remain aligned with any team roles or responsibilities changes. Let your clients know exactly how their data is being protected. Make security a selling point and build trust.
Client Dashboard Examples: Top ClickUp Templates to Use
You don’t always have to start from scratch or reinvent the wheel when building a dashboard. Many client management templates can save you time and effort while ensuring a professional layout. Below are five excellent dashboard examples from ClickUp that you can use.
1. Agency Client Health Tracker
As an agency, you’d probably be juggling multiple clients. Monitoring their satisfaction levels and project health will always be at the top of your to-do list, but let’s face it—that’s overwhelming.
The Agency Client Health Tracker from ZenPilot, integrated with ClickUp, solves just that.
It centralizes important data from emails to spreadsheets and gives you a clear picture of which clients need immediate support and which accounts are running smoothly.
The template offers features like:
- Built-in activity tracker to keep an eye on client engagement and responsiveness
- Video tutorials to help you set up and customize the layout for your agency requirements
- Eight pre-configured views to view everything, from services rendered and objectives achieved to NPS scores
2. ClickUp’s Client Success Template
Like any other business, customer success should be your focal point. To analyze how engaged and committed clients are to maintaining their relationship with you, leverage the ClickUp Client Success Template.
In fact, it even makes more sense if you’re a SaaS company that wants to ensure clients derive maximum value from the product.
The template gives a comprehensive view of each client’s journey, covering stages from onboarding to renewals while tracking potential risks and performance. It allows you to set clear objectives for them and measure the success of your services against those goals.
With the template, you can:
- Use the Gantt Chart View to visualize project timelines
- Distribute tasks internally to appropriate team members
- Follow up with clients for feedback with email integration
3. ClickUp’s Client Success Collaboration Template
This one’s specifically for aligning sales and production teams that need to coordinate efforts to ensure smooth workflows and timely project delivery.
The ClickUp Client Success Collaboration Template keeps both departments on the same page with shared views, reducing miscommunication and errors during client handoffs, which is a good strategy.
With it, you can:
- Access key tools like Docs for internal notes, Forms for collecting client information, and Boards for mapping out task progress
- Simplify tracking with statuses like Open and Complete so all team members can quickly understand where the account is at
- Set automatic triggers, such as updating Custom Fields when new tasks are created
4. ClickUp’s Quick Start: Client Services Template
Who doesn’t want to close deals quickly and efficiently while managing client accounts, scoping requests, and optimizing resources? Whether you’re a sales rep, a customer relationship manager, or a project head, you need the right client management tools for the job.
And the ClickUp Quick Start: Client Services Template is one such framework you can completely rely on. Though it may initially seem complex to use, it’s beginner-friendly.
Key features include:
- Create tasks and set assignees, due dates, statuses, and more
- Monitor project health with Custom Fields like time estimates, priorities, milestones, and dependencies
- Store processes, resources, and essential information with the Team Wiki
5. ClickUp’s Voice of the Customer Board Template
In a sea of CRM templates, how do you find something that helps you better understand your customers’ needs, wants, and preferences?
Their feedback is invaluable for refining your offerings. But collecting, organizing, and acting on that can be a challenge—not if you use the ClickUp Voice of the Customer Board Template.
With its Kanban-style layout, you gather client insights in an organized fashion and promptly ensure they’re prioritized and addressed by the right teams.
The template lets you:
- Incorporate time tracking, dependency warnings, and tags for prompt issue resolution
- Use custom views such as List, Board, and Start Here to view feedback in various configurations
- Structure feedback from specialized fields such as “Customer Need,” “VoC Source,” and “Solution”
Keep Your Clients Happy and Drive Business Growth With Dashboards
Now that you understand the value of dashboards, they’re more than just nice-to-have tools—they’re essential for empowering clients to make confident, data-driven decisions.
When clients are satisfied with the insights they see in the portal and recognize your contributions, it’s a win for everyone involved. 🎉
Plus, with tools like ClickUp, you can easily create the best client dashboards to meet specific needs. A major benefit is its extensive library of ready-to-use templates, making it simple and fast to get started.
Sign up for a free ClickUp account today and start elevating client satisfaction. 🚀